maybe mempty id
On Tue, May 14, 2013 at 05:21:44PM +0800, Adrian May wrote:
> Hi there,
>
> I have a really annoying scrap of code:
>
> unmaybe Nothing = mempty
> unmaybe (Just dia) = dia
>
> It happened because I'm using Diagrams but building my diagram requires
> looking something up in a list using findIndex, which returns Maybe Int.
>
> How do I rid myself of this blotch?
>
> TIA,
> Adrian.

> I have a really annoying scrap of code:
>
> unmaybe Nothing = mempty
> unmaybe (Just dia) = dia
>
> It happened because I'm using Diagrams but building my diagram requires
> looking something up in a list using findIndex, which returns Maybe Int.
>
What instance of Monoid is this? Because Int has both a Sum Int and a
Product Int instance so you can't just apply unmaybe to (Just 3 :: Maybe
Int).
Defining unmaybe Nothing = 0 prompts the question: how will you distinguish
misses versus hits on the head of the list? Presumably you don't want to.
You might be interested in the totalized lookup functions defined in my
private toolkit (hayoo returns nothing):
-- tlookup :: (Eq a) => b -> a -> [(a, b)] -> b
tlookup b a abs = fromMaybe b $ lookup a abs
tlookup0 a abs = tlookup mempty a abs

Last things first:
> For some perverse reason I still don't like do notation.
You're in fine company. Many of the senior folk shun it altogether,
especially in a classroom setting. See [1].
> bezis looks far too long as well. Any way to tidy it up?
The list indices ati and bti are used only once: to retrieve the (first)
item matching the predicate. Might Data.List.find be a better fit?
Replacing findIndex with find should get rid of half of the lets that are
just fromIntegral noise.
This sort of falls under the broader rubric of more whitespace is better
than less, all other things equal. So consecutive
> let ... in
> let ... in
can be merged into a single multiline let, pace C&P diehards.
And finally to answer the earlier question: fromSegments returns a
PathLike-constrained value. PathLike is subclassed from Monoid.
[1] http://www.haskell.org/haskellwiki/Do_notation_considered_harmful
